I saw somewhere on the newsgroup that Ford parts would swap straight to a Dodge. I have a dually and looked the swap over long and hard this summer and it looks good. The caliper brackets may have to be fabbed though. I got tired of waiting and paid too much for new drums. I checked Baer and one of the other big aftermarket places and they didn't have anything.

Dynatrac offers a rear disk brake conversion for Dodge 2500 and Dodge 3500. It is complete with emergency brake. You can get the Ford F-550 dual piston calipers for I think an extra $200. The system runs about $1000. I called and inquired. You can do the same. Let us all know what you find out.

The website is www.dynatrac.com
